#1f8c68 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f8c68 is composed of 12.2% red, 54.9%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.7%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 160.2 degrees, a saturation of 63.7% and a lightness of 33.5%. #1f8c68 color hex could be obtained by blending #3effd0 with #001900.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#1f8c68
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030c09 is the darkest color, while #fafefd is the lightest one.
